  • They grew up to two metres long. Humans thought them monstrous because of their violent behaviour, but they were highly intelligent; they could build a highly technological stronghold. They also thought of humans as animals causing Rose to realize both races had misconceptions about each other. The Mantodeans were horrified when a Quevvil-controlled Rose Tyler shut down all of their power, but they were so angered by the Quevvils and busy plotting their revenge against them that they didn't notice that Rose had escaped. They were also unaware that the Doctor had defeated the Quevvils with the help of Mickey Smith. (PROSE: Winner Takes All)
